I purchashed the perfect bike for my 6-y/o daughter at CL My daughter absolutely did not want trainingwheels. She fell in love with the 2-wheel Torker flower bike so I purchased it. Allan adjsted the bike to my daughter's height. When we got home my daughter tried to ride her bike but couldn't. Discouraged, she aggreed to go back to CL and buy training wheels. Alan suggested lowering the seat so my daughter could drag her feet a little as she learned to balance the bike. He readjusred the bike and to my amazement, he was right. Like magic my daughter was riding her bike all by herself without trainingwheels. My daughter calls it a "magic bike." We will certainly return to CL. The staff is very friendly and eager to please.
